Raw dog meals is one of the many options available to dog owners who are looking
to feed their domestic pets high quality food. In recent years, controversy has
surrounded this option. Should owners take the risks that are associated with
feeding their doggy raw meals or do the advantages of the products outweigh the
risks? If you are unaware of the advantages of raw food, read on. Perhaps these
details may help you make the best decision whether you need to give your pet
raw dog foods.
The Advantages
If you don't prepare the meals yourself, raw pet food should come frozen. Feeding your pet daily involves correctly unthawing the merchandise. But what advantages does it provide?
· Fewer allergies - Natural foods contain much less chemicals than ready or pet foods. Dogs aren't more likely to have a a reaction to raw foods unless they will have trouble digesting particular forms of meat. Raw meats will not contain synthetic preservatives. In addition, it will not contain "fillers. " Foods without fillers is certainly food that may contain higher vitamins and minerals. This can be a huge advantage stage of owners that are looking for the very best food for his or her dogs.
· Maintain healthier body weight - Canines who eat natural food are generally at a wholesome weight. They're seldom overweight. This can be a great benefit for raw foods. It proves that consuming more proteins and fewer carbohydrates ( such as for example corn and grains within dry dog foods ) results in a wholesome weight.
· A far more natural diet - Scientists declare that raw foods provides canines with a far more natural method of eating. Canines are carnivores. Eating raw food allows them to more accurately identify with their surroundings. A more natural diet leads to fewer health problems when the dog is older.
· More energy - Dog owners who have given their dogs raw dog meals claim that their domestic pets had added energy for eating the raw food. If your dog is suffering from energy issues, you can certainly try this diet. Remember that dogs will react to food in different ways. What gives one doggy added energy may make another doggy sick. It will be a case of trial and error. Do not be afraid to try it.
Health hazards associated with raw dog food items must be taken into consideration when making the decision on whether or not to feed it to your pet. Research the food to discover how it can negatively impact your dog. With this said, raw doggy food does have many advantages. This is especially true if your dog is struggling with meals allergies from prepared food. It can help him maintain a healthy weight, give more energy, and is a natural diet for your pet. With only a few options of frozen raw food available for purchase, choosing a brand should not be difficult. Choose meals that works best for your dog.
